This podcast offers engaging discussions around the expansive Star Wars universe, exploring its films, series, and related media. The hosts delve into character studies, behind-the-scenes insights, and the cultural impact of the franchise, catering to both seasoned fans and newcomers. Notably, the show features interviews with creators and cast members, enhancing the listener experience by providing a deeper understanding of the storytelling process and its emotional resonance. The dynamic between the hosts, who are life-long friends, brings a personable and enthusiastic tone to the show, fostering a welcoming community for listeners.
